【广州app签名是什么】.doc

上传人:be****23 文档编号:26442256 上传时间:2022-07-17 格式:DOC 页数:4 大小:13.50KB
返回 下载 相关 举报
【广州app签名是什么】.doc_第1页
第1页 / 共4页
【广州app签名是什么】.doc_第2页
第2页 / 共4页
点击查看更多>>
资源描述

《【广州app签名是什么】.doc》由会员分享,可在线阅读,更多相关《【广州app签名是什么】.doc(4页珍藏版)》请在得力文库 - 分享文档赚钱的网站上搜索。

1、最新【广州app签名是什么】这样可以很好的判断数据是否被篡改!苹果公司离职员工不小心泄露iOS应用签名源码数字签名验证代码签名(Code signing)名称解释:代码签名是对可执行文件或脚本进行数字签名.用来确认软件在签名后未被修改或损坏的措施。和数字签名原理一样,只不过签名的数据是代码而已.简单的代码签名在iOS出来之前,以前的主流操作系统(Mac/Windows)软件随便从哪里下载都能运行,系统安全存在隐患,盗版软件,病毒入侵,静默安装等等.那么苹果希望解决这样的问题,要保证每一个安装到iOS上的APP都是经过苹果官方允许的。应的私钥去签名。这里私钥只有生成它的这台Mac有,如果别的Ma

2、c也要编译签名这个软件怎么办?答案是把私钥导出给其他Mac用,在keychain里导出私钥,就会存成.p12文件,其他Mac打开后就导入了这个私钥。第4步都是在苹果网站上操作,配置软件ID/权限/设备等,最后下载文件。第5步XCode会通过第3步下载回来的证书(存着公钥),在本地找到对应的私钥(第一步生成的),用本地私钥去签名软。通过此更改,用户只能从Apple的服务器下载并安装iOS 12及更高版本。那些已经升级。怎样保证呢?就是通过代码签名如果要实现验证.其实最简单的方式就是通过苹果官方生成非对称加密的一对公私钥.在iOS的系统中内置一个公钥,私钥由苹果后台保存,我们传APP到AppSto

3、re时,苹果后台用私钥对APP数据进行签名,iOS系统下载这个APP后,用公钥验证这个签名。广州app签名是什么若签名正确,这个APP肯定是由苹果后台认证的,并且没有被修改过,也就达到了苹果的需求:保证安装的每一个APP都是经过苹果官方允许的.如果我们iOS设备安装APP只从App Store这一个入口这件事就简单解决了,没有任何复杂的东西,一个数字签名搞定.但是实际上iOS安装APP还有其他渠道。员、数据分析师、产品设计师。在我们看来,这个团队里还应该增加一个定位专家。当然,如果每个团队成员都懂一些战略定位知识,增长黑客的各种技术手段一定会威力更增。战略+技术双剑合璧,则天下无敌。先来看看苹

4、果的签名机制是为了做什么。在iOS出来之前,在主流操作系统(Mac/Windows/Linux)上开发和运行软件是不需要签名的,软件随便从哪里下载都能运行,导致平台对第三方软件难。比如对于我们开发者iOSER而言,我们是需要在开发APP时直接真机调试的.而且苹果还开放了企业内部分发的渠道,企业证书签名的APP也是需要顺利安装的.苹果需要开放这些方式安装APP,这些需求就无法通过简单的代码签名来办到了.那么我们来分析一下,它有些什么需求.安装包不需要上传到App Store。数字签名是否正确,里面的证书签名也会再验一遍。确保了里的数据都是苹果授权以后,就可以取出里面的数据,做各种验证,包括用公钥

5、L验证软件签名,验证设备ID是否在ID列表上,软件ID是否对应得上,权限开关是否跟软件里的对应等。开发者证书从签名到认证最终苹果采用的流程大致是这样,还有一些细节像证书有效期/证书类型等就不细说了。概念和操作上面的步骤对应到我们平常具体的操作和。去实用干货教大家怎么给苹果app软件签名个人证书输入我们的帐号,这里我建议去新注册。可以直接安装到手机上.苹果为了保证系统的安全性,又必须对安装的APP有绝对的控制权经过苹果允许才可以安装不能被滥用导致非开发APP也能被安装为了实现这些需求,iOS签名的复杂度也就开始增加了,苹果这里给出的方案是双层签名.iOS的双层代码签名iOS的双层代码签名流程这里

6、简单梳理一下。这也不是最终的iOS签名原理.iOS的最终签名在这个基础上还要稍微加点东西,文末会讲.首先这里有两个角色.一个是iOS系统还有一个就是我们的Mac系统.因为iOS的APP开发环境在Mac系统下.所以这个依赖关系成为了苹果双层签名的基础.在Mac系统中生成非对称加密算法的一对公钥私钥(你的Xcode帮你代办了)。应的私钥去签名。这里私钥只有生成它的这台Mac有,如果别的Mac也要编译签名这个软件怎么办?答案是把私钥导出给其他Mac用,在keychain里导出私钥,就会存成.p12文件,其他Mac打开后就导入了这个私钥。第4步都是在苹果网站上操作,配置软件ID/权限/设备等,最后下载文件。第5步XCode会通过第3步下载回来的证书(存着公钥),在本地找到对应的私钥(第一步生成的),用本地私钥去签名软。这里称为公钥M私钥M.M=Mac苹果公司离职员工不小心泄露iOS应用签名源码苹果自己有固定的一对公私钥,跟之前App Store原理一样,私钥在苹果后台,公钥在每个iOS系统中。推荐访问: 第 4 页 共 4 页

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 应用文书 > 工作报告

本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知得利文库网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

工信部备案号:黑ICP备15003705号-8 |  经营许可证:黑B2-20190332号 |   黑公网安备:91230400333293403D

© 2020-2023 www.deliwenku.com 得利文库. All Rights Reserved 黑龙江转换宝科技有限公司 

黑龙江省互联网违法和不良信息举报
举报电话:0468-3380021 邮箱:hgswwxb@163.com